Thought I'd add to this thread instead of creating a new one. ttrank is correct in his description on the fitment stated above. I also had to glue some of the clips back on, as they came undone (cheap foam doublesided tape that they used to hold them in place). I also had a gap at the bottom of the grille & will need to get some good 3M doublesided tape to close it up.
I'm just upset that the time they spent on R&D for this product, and the price that's paid, this thing should fit with no modifications whatsoever, right out of the box! It's not like they didn't test this thing out on an actual sedan
.
The picts below are without adding 3M tape at the bottom, so you can see there's an evident gap at the bottom and up top, the grille is uneven, but flush w/ and touching the hood. I've also included a shot w/ the OEM grille to show you how different it makes the car look. In the end, I like it, but they really suck at making grilles fit properly.....
